Leda and the swan. Object Type: painting. Genre: mythological painting. Date: between 1505 and 1510. Dimensions: height: 69.5 cm (27.3 in); width: 73.7 cm (29 in). Medium: oil on panel. Depicted People: Zeus. Collection: Wilton House. Cesare Da Sesto - Leda and the Swan - WGA04682
